What's the difference between bell / church bell / handbell
колокол — a metal object that makes a ringing sound when hit
A bell rang when the shop opened.
Когда магазин открылся, зазвонил колокол.
the same word as the headword; no difference in meaning
The bell rang loudly.
Колокол громко зазвонил.
a bell installed in a church, used for calling people to service or marking time
The church bell rang at noon.
Церковный колокол зазвонил в полдень.
a small bell that is held and rung by hand
She rang the handbell to get attention.
Она позвонила в ручной колокольчик, чтобы привлечь внимание.
